Nationwide Strike: ASUU Join the Fray, Declare Strike of their Own


Nationwide Strike: ASUU Join the Fray, Declare Strike of their Own

The Academic Staff Union of Universities (ASUU) have announced that they will be commencing a strike action from today the 18th of May 2016.
This was declared by Vice President, Professor Biodun Ogunyemi. The strike action is in a bid, much like the NLC, to get the Federal Government to revert fuel prices to N86.50.

The University of Ibadan chapter of ASUU led by Chairman Dr Deji Omole mobilized members to get ready for mass resistance to what he called the obnoxious and callous policy of fuel price increment.
He was of the opinion that the move by the Buhari led government was simply an attempt to make the rich richer and the poor poorer.

The ‎ASUU president in the letter entitled “Increase in Pump price of Premium Motor Spirit to N145 per litre: Proposal for Joint Action with NLC stated that ASUU members are called upon to according to our Union’s principles, fully respect Article 2 of the Constitution of ASUU; that our Union and members shall work for the protection and advancement of the socio-economic interests of the nation. Branch Chairpersons are to conduct emergency congress meetings on Tuesday 17 May 2016 to mobilize our members for the action commencing on Wednesday. All branches of ASUU nationwide are to comply”
